Summary The Bombay High Court dismissed a writ petition filed by 73 teachers challenging the Maharashtra State Examination Council's cancellation of one question (appearing in four different test paper sets) from a Teacher Eligibility Test examination. The court held that the question cancellation was valid under Instruction No. 5 of the test rules, as the Marathi version contradicted the English version (asking for opposite answers), and that the Council acted within its authority following precedent set in *Ran Vijay Singh v. State of Uttar Pradesh*, which grants examination authorities discretion to cancel defective questions uniformly affecting all candidates.
